在TPWallet的产品体系里,“类型区别”通常不仅指界面或链上实现差异,更体现在底层架构对安全性、交易路径创新、资产组织方式、支付平台能力、以及底层技术(如DAG)与特定生态(如OKB)之间的耦合程度。下面将围绕你关心的六个方向,做深入梳理:防DDoS攻击、创新型数字路径、资产分类、创新支付平台、DAG技术、OKB。
一、防DDoS攻击:从“入口”到“执行”的分层防护
1)入口层:限流与挑战机制
在高并发场景(例如代币转账高峰、空投领取集中爆发)中,TPWallet类产品通常需要在网络入口进行限流与筛选:
- 基于IP/会话的动态限流:根据请求速率、失败率调整阈值,避免单一来源压垮网关。
- 轻量挑战(Challenge)机制:当检测到异常请求(如短时间多次失败、签名格式异常)时,触发验证码/Proof-of-Work/延迟策略等“成本加压”。
- 黑白名单与信誉体系:对已知攻击源降低可用性,对可信节点提升优先级。
2)服务层:隔离与熔断
即便入口层控制成功率,也可能存在“局部资源耗尽”。因此还会在服务层做:
- 关键服务隔离:签名服务、交易路由、查询服务分开部署,避免一个模块故障拖垮整体。
- 熔断与降级:当链上RPC/索引服务异常时,钱包可以切换到备用节点,或降级为只读查询/离线签名。
- 幂等与去重:交易提交、请求回放等场景通过nonce/请求ID保证幂等,减少重复执行导致的资源浪涌。
3)链上/路由层:智能路由与拥塞感知
DDoS往往会通过“制造拥塞”来提升失败率。TPWallet在路由层通常具备:
- 拥塞感知的手续费与路径选择:根据链上拥堵动态调整策略,减少无效重试。
- 多RPC/多索引源:在某些节点不可用时,自动切换,避免单点故障被放大。
- 回执确认策略优化:减少频繁查询造成的放大效应,同时提高确认稳定性。
二、创新型数字路径:让“交易走哪条路”更智能
“数字路径”可理解为:从用户发起操作到链上执行,系统在中间经过哪些步骤、选择哪些路由、以及如何降低失败成本。
TPWallet的创新通常体现在:
1)交易路径选择
- 直连链上执行:适合简单转账,减少跳数。
- 走聚合/中继服务:适合跨资产、跨合约复杂操作,通过更优的合约路由或批处理降低成本。
- 多跳路径(含路径重试):当某一环节失败,自动换路径重试,而不是直接失败。
2)状态一致性路径
钱包要处理“签名—广播—回执—展示”的一致性。
- 乐观更新与回滚:用户体验上先显示预期状态,链上确认后再校准。
- 交易状态机:将pending/confirmed/failed等状态严格建模,避免显示错账。
- 风险路径拦截:当检测到可疑合约调用或异常授权范围,阻断执行或提示风险。

3)隐私与抗枚举路径(理念层)
在某些实现中,会通过延迟广播、地址聚合展示策略(不等同于隐私链)等方式降低被动枚举与被针对性打击的概率。
三、资产分类:不是简单“代币列表”,而是可管理的资产体系
TPWallet的“类型区别”常会反映在资产分类的粒度上。资产分类的核心目标是:让用户更清楚自己持有什么、能做什么、风险在哪里。
常见分类维度包括:
1)按链/网络维度
- 主链资产:原生币或原生计价资产。
- 多链资产:同一代币在不同链的表示与管理。
- 跨链映射资产:通过桥或跨链协议得到的“等值资产”,往往需要额外的赎回/到期说明。
2)按用途维度
- 支付与转账类:满足快速支付、转账确认优先。
- 质押与收益类:需要展示锁定期、收益周期、赎回规则。
- 交易与流动性类:如DEX流动性份额、做市相关资产,往往带有解锁/手续费/价格影响提示。
3)按风险与权限维度
- 代币合约风险提示:合约是否具备异常功能、授权是否过宽。
- 授权状态:已批准的额度/合约范围,是否需要“撤销授权”。
- 风险标签:黑名单风险、合约可升级提示等(具体取决于实现数据源)。
四、创新支付平台:从“钱包转账”走向“可集成的支付能力”
创新支付平台意味着TPWallet不仅是持币工具,更是支付入口。类型区别往往体现在:
1)支付形态多样化
- 链上转账支付:直接以链上交易完成。
- 账单式支付:用户扫码/输入订单号,系统生成可追踪的支付状态。
- 支付聚合:将多种币种与路由选择封装,让商户只需面向“支付请求”而非复杂链路。
2)风控与反欺诈
- 交易金额/频率校验:大额或异常频率触发二次确认。
- 交易目标校验:对恶意地址/已知风险合约做拦截或强提醒。
- 回执与对账:订单与链上交易哈希的绑定,降低“支付但未到账”的争议。

3)用户体验优化
- 手续费透明:给出估算区间与确认时间预期。
- 网络拥堵提示:避免盲目重复点击导致多次签名或多笔失败。
- 一键授权管理:在支付场景减少繁琐授权步骤。
五、DAG技术:以“有向无环结构”提升并行与确认效率
DAG技术(有向无环图)在钱包或底层网络层的价值,通常体现在:吞吐提升、并行处理能力、以及更灵活的确认机制。
从原理角度理解:
1)并行确认
在DAG结构中,节点不必完全依赖“严格的单链顺序”。多个分支可在满足依赖关系的条件下并行推进,从而提高整体吞吐。
2)减少阻塞与空转
当部分分支确认较慢时,系统仍可在其他分支持续处理,降低“全局卡顿”。
3)交易依赖关系建模
DAG通过“引用/依赖”表达事务之间的因果关系。钱包在构建交易路径、展示确认状态时,可利用这种依赖结构来更细粒度地估计完成度。
在TPWallet的“类型区别”层面,可能出现两种情况:
- 钱包只是前端/路由适配:针对DAG链的广播、回执查询方式做适配。
- 钱包参与更深层交互:例如更强调确认进度展示、依赖打包、或与底层节点协同的状态同步。
六、OKB:围绕生态资产与支付场景的适配
OKB通常被视作特定生态中的关键资产(具体发行与流通机制以其生态规则为准)。在TPWallet类型差异中,“OKB相关能力”往往体现在:
1)资产映射与显示
- OKB在不同网络环境下的归属显示:避免用户混淆(主网/侧链/合约映射)。
- 统一的精度与计价口径:保证余额显示准确。
2)生态支付与兑换
- 与支付平台结合:把OKB纳入支付渠道或商户结算方案。
- 路由聚合:当用户选择“用OKB支付”,系统可能自动完成兑换/路径选择以满足商户期望币种或链上要求。
3)安全交互策略
- 对OKB相关合约交互进行更强的白名单/风险提示。
- 授权与签名提示更细化:例如授权额度、目标合约、潜在影响范围。
七、把“类型区别”落到用户可感知的差异
总结一下,TPWallet的“类型区别”如果从产品表现角度归纳,通常会体现在:
- 安全策略的深度不同:有的更强调入口防护(限流、挑战),有的更强调执行与状态一致性(幂等、熔断、风险拦截)。
- 数字路径的智能程度不同:有的仅完成简单广播,有的支持多路径选择与失败重试。
- 资产分类粒度不同:有的只按代币列表展示,有的按链、用途、权限、风险维度组织资产。
- 支付平台能力不同:有的偏转账工具,有的具备账单、对账、商户集成与风控。
- DAG适配与确认体验不同:有的只是兼容DAG链的广播/查询,有的会用DAG依赖关系更细地展示确认进度。
- OKB生态适配深度不同:从基础余额展示,到支付路由、兑换聚合与安全提示的全面增强。
如果你希望我进一步“按TPWallet具体版本/具体链/具体模块”来做更细的对照表,请你补充:你指的TPWallet类型是指“钱包模式(如轻钱包/全节点/多链路由)”,还是“链类型(如DAG链 vs 传统链)”,或是“支付形态(如聚合支付 vs 直连支付)”。我可以据此把上面的框架整理成更可落地的差异清单。
评论
MiaChen
写得很系统,DDoS分层防护和交易状态机的思路很清晰,尤其是路由层拥塞感知这一段。
LeoWang
“数字路径”讲得很有产品味道:签名-广播-回执到展示的状态一致性,能明显降低用户误解风险。
SakuraDev
DAG部分用并行确认和减少阻塞来解释,很适合非技术读者理解;期待再补一个流程图。
张雨晴
资产分类维度(用途/风险/权限)讲得到位,很多钱包只做代币列表,TPWallet这套更像资产管理。
NoahPark
OKB生态的适配不仅是展示,还包括支付路由和授权风险提示,这个方向很实用。